    The Fundamentals of Ceiling Fan Installation

    Let's explore mastering the key aspects of installing a ceiling fan.

    It's essential to know your fan types, as the style directly impacts the installation process. Ceiling fans are available in different designs, from standard, low-profile, dual-motor and outdoor options. These various options come with specific setup procedures and particularities.

    Installation pricing differs, mostly influenced by the chosen fan style and setup complexity. A simple fan setup generally comes at a lower price versus setting up a dual-motor fan, requiring more sophisticated wiring and installation.

    It's crucial to note that ceiling fan installation goes beyond connecting wires. You must consider proper electrical box mounting, fan height, blade clearance, and control type selection.

    The electrical box should be UL-listed for ceiling fan use and securely fastened to a beam or brace. The fan needs to be mounted at a standard height of 7 feet from the floor for safety, while blade clearance must be a minimum of 30 inches from walls and obstacles. The control options - such as pull chain, wall control, or remote - impacts how it's installed.

    Safety Requirements Prior to Installation

    Before we get into the details of the ceiling fan installation process, let's take a moment to consider how crucial pre-installation safety measures are. Your wellbeing comes first, so let's start with the essential steps.

    First, make sure you've selected the right placement for your fan. Your ceiling height needs to be appropriate for the fan blade size and the unit needs to be installed centrally for the best air circulation.

    To begin, verify the electrical codes in your jurisdiction. Many locations require proper permits for these installations. It's your responsibility to follow these codes, safeguarding the safety of your residence and those who live there.

    First, check your wire gauge. It must be able to accommodate the current demands of the fan, particularly if it has add-ons for example a light fixture or a remote control.

    Check that your circuit breaker can handle the extra load. If this isn't the case, a panel upgrade might be required.

    Finally, be sure to wear your safety equipment. Electrical work isn't something to take lightly - it's not a job to be done in flip-flops and shorts. Verify you're dressed in proper protective equipment, including safety gloves and goggles.

    Step-by-Step Installation Process

    When initiating the installation, the first step is to disconnect the electrical supply to guarantee safe working conditions.

    It's important not to skip this process, as coming into contact with live electrical wires can be very hazardous.

    First, you'll need to determine the fan types and their specific wiring requirements. You'll find a variety of models, and each has a specific installation guide.

    Take a moment to study the manufacturer's manual included with your fan to learn about the instructions.

    When you understand the wiring requirements, begin to fasten the installation bracket on the junction box.

    Check it is sturdy because it will be about to bear your your fan.

    At this point, attach the fan motor onto the bracket. It's generally straightforward of placing it in the designated spot.

    The next phase requires wiring the fan. This is where you'll need to be extra careful.

    Wire the cables as shown in the fan's electrical schematic.

    Inspect all connections and confirm these are properly fastened.

    Key Installation Follow-Up Tips

    After successfully mounting your ceiling fan, you should take a few post-installation steps to ensure optimal performance and long-term reliability.

    These fan care guidelines are going to not just ensure your fan functions effectively but also improve its energy efficiency.

    Make sure to regularly clean your ceiling fan. Accumulated dust on the fan's components will reduce its effectiveness.

    Apply a soft, slightly wet cloth to clean the blades and housing. For hard-to-reach spots, consider using a vacuum with a brush head.

    Pay attention for any wobble. If your fan wobbles, it means that it's out of balance.

    This often leads to excessive wear and tear on the motor components as time passes. Restore proper balance by aligning the fan blades or utilizing a balance kit.

    Ultimately, ensure efficient energy use by operating your ceiling fan in conjunction with your HVAC system.

    Throughout hot weather, operate the fan in a counter-clockwise direction to produce a refreshing breeze. In contrast, during winter, operate it in a clockwise direction to direct warm air down.
